Condividi tramite


AzureIdentityCredentialAdapter class

Questa classe fornisce un'estensione semplice da usare <xref:TokenCredential> dalla libreria di @azure/identity da usare con sdk di Azure legacy che accettano ServiceClientCredentials famiglia di credenziali per l'autenticazione.

Costruttori

AzureIdentityCredentialAdapter(TokenCredential, string | string[])

Metodi

getToken()
signRequest(WebResource)

Firma una richiesta con l'intestazione Authentication.

Dettagli costruttore

AzureIdentityCredentialAdapter(TokenCredential, string | string[])

new AzureIdentityCredentialAdapter(azureTokenCredential: TokenCredential, scopes?: string | string[])

Parametri

azureTokenCredential
TokenCredential
scopes

string | string[]

Dettagli metodo

getToken()

function getToken(): Promise<TokenResponse>

Restituisce

Promise<TokenResponse>

signRequest(WebResource)

Firma una richiesta con l'intestazione Authentication.

function signRequest(webResource: WebResource): Promise<WebResource>

Parametri

webResource
WebResource

WebResourceLike/richiesta da firmare.

Restituisce

Promise<WebResource>

Oggetto richiesta firmata;